Idaho House of Representatives members serve a 2-year term and are responsible for translating the public will into public policy for the state, levying taxes, appropriating public funds, and overseeing the administration of state agencies. These responsibilities are carried out through the legislative process — laws passed by elected representatives of the people, legislators.

To continue my past successful work and accomplishments in the education area, i.e. STEM education as it relates to educating students in fields that provide the best opportunities for future employment in Idaho
I had served for 14 previous years (2004-2018) in both the Idaho House of Representatives and the Idaho Senate.
Education, property taxes and economic development.
Yes I would. I have always been a strong pro-life advocate but the safety and health of the mother is critical.
I am a lifelong Idaho resident. I sponsored legislation in the past that created the Aquifer Protection District. I was the lead sponsor in bringing the Capela’s to Idaho and funding a major I-90 on-off ramp through private dollars, I removed the Idaho mandated cap on charter schools to list a few of my previous accomplishments.
